Chapter 79 - The Trap

[Silthara Palace—Night—Dinner Chamber]

The Dinner Chamber glowed with lamplight and quiet menace.

Bronze braziers burned low, their flames steady and disciplined, casting amber light over stone walls carved with victories long past. The long table gleamed with silver and obsidian dishes—meat glazed in spice and honey, rice scented with saffron, and fruits split and jeweled like offerings to forgotten gods.

Iru moved silently among them; his steps were precise. Too precise.

He served the Malik first, then the Malika, hands steady, head bowed, eyes lowered in the perfect posture of loyalty. And yet—Levin's gaze kept returning to him, again and again, as Lady Arinaya's earlier words echoed like a whisper beneath the clink of cutlery.

'The Black Serpents need only one thing, Malika. A moment when you are alone. Give them that moment… and they will reveal themselves.'

Levin's fingers tightened faintly around his fork.

Zeramet noticed immediately.
